Locking the screen for Snow Leopard

Posted October 17th, 2009 at 10:04 AM by GroundZero3
This kind of baffles me, there is no default screen lock for the Snow Leopard desktop which seems a bit odd to me. Either way, to enable it go into /Applications/Utilities/ and click on keychain access. Under the keychain access menu, click preferences, then click show status in menu bar. A little lock will appear in the menu bar. You can now click it and lock the screen.

Cisco WLC 6.0.182.0 gateway issues?

Posted July 4th, 2009 at 02:12 AM by GroundZero3
I upgraded our Cisco WLC 4404 to 6.0.182.0 tonight and I came up with a serious issue

All my remote access points are showing up as offline (and yes they are online as I can see them through show cdp neighbors and ping their ip addresses). They don't even show up in the controller as connected. However the access points on the same subnet as the controller connected just fine.
